Sen. Cory Booker (D-N.J.) went nuclear on his fellow Democrats on the Senate floor Tuesday afternoon, accusing them of being “complicit” in President Donald Trump’s actions, Punchbowl News reports.“Sens. Amy Klobuchar (D-MN) and Catherine Cortez Masto (D-NV) tried to unanimously pass a package of bipartisan pro-police bills. But Booker objected and accused them of not fighting back against what he said were Trump’s abuses of power, citing the president’s decision to withhold certain funds appropriated by Congress.”Said Booker: “There’s a lot of us in this caucus that want to fucking fight. And what’s bothering me right now is we don’t see enough fight in this caucus.”Wall Street Journal: “Since Trump’s return to the White House, Booker has positioned himself as a face of Democratic resistance.”New York Times: Democrats clash on Senate floor over policing bills and how to take on Trump.
